
SRK EOS - whitson wiki
The Soave-Redlich-Kwong 1 equation of state is a modification of the original EOS by Redlich and Kwong (RK) from 1949 2. The SRK EOS is a common cubic EOS used in many areas of petroleum and chemical engineering.

Soave-Redlich-Kwong Equation of State - ScienceDirect Topics
Due to its simplicity and reasonable accuracy, the Soave-Redlich-Kwong (SRK) equation of state (EoS), proposed by Soave (1972), is one of the most popular EoS in simulations and optimizations in which vapor-liquid equilibrium (VLE) properties are required (Valderrama, 2003). A comparison between Peng-Robinson and Soave-Redlich …
2017年6月1日 · PR and SRK EOS were critically compared with each other using some new features. PR EOS by any of realistic α-functions will never be able to predict the JTICs. The success of PR EOS in predicting liquid density is due to shifting SRK’s result. To develop equations of state, the SRK is a better candidate than PR.

用修正的 Soave-Redlich-Kwong 状态方程模拟页岩储层中纳米流体 …
In this work, a modified Soave-Redlich-Kwong (m-SRK) EOS is proposed for modeling the fluid phase behavior in nanopores. Three parameters, including the fluid distribution coefficient, relative effective molecular volume coefficient, and nano-confined index, are defined to revise the molar volume term in the SRK EOS.
11.2: Comparative Assessment of RK, SRK, and PR EOS
Serve similar functions as the Redlich Kwong EOS but require more parameters. PR obtains better liquid densities than SRK. Overall, PR does a better job (slightly) for gas and condensate systems than SRK. However, for polar systems, SRK always makes a better prediction, but in the petroleum engineering business we do not usually deal with those.
